Quite often (almost always) there are problems after rebooting opnsense - some services do not work and only starts after several reboots.
After going to 18.7.3, the config was completely dropped.
Accordingly, the network lays for a long time.

What do I suggest:
not all need a full package of updates, I propose to allow the installation of ONLY security updates.

Can already have any tools that allow you to organize the installation of security updates? No bug fixes, no new functionality, I personally do not need it - only security updates are of interest.

As far as I know Deciso offers such a version commercially which will only get bugfixes and security updates. Ask one of their employees for it.
